Governors Andrew Cuomo of New York, and Tim Walz of Minnesota are urging people in their states to get tested after participating in those demonstrations.

According to CNBC, New York is expanding its COVID-19 testing facilities to the thousands of people who ditched social distancing in protest of the tragic death of #GeorgeFloyd. Gov. Cuomo says the protests have drawn about 20,000 people in New York City alone.

“You have 30,000 people who have bee protesting statewide. Many of them wear masks, thank God, but there’s no social distancing,” he said. “You look at the encounters with the police. The police are right in their face. They’re right in the face of the police. If you were at a protest, go get a test please. The protesters have a civic duty here also. Be responsible, get a test.”

He added that people should wear masks while demonstrating, and inform other people if they have been exposed to the coronavirus. “If you were at one of those protests, I would, out of an abundance of caution, assume that you’re infected and tell people,” he said.

Similarly, Gov. Walz is urging everyone who protested to be checked for the virus. In a tweet, Gov. Walz expressed the importance of getting tested and retested to stop the spread the virus.

“Anyone who demonstrated should receive a test for COVID-19,” he says. “If you thin you’ve been exposed, get a test 5 days after the even. If the test turns up negative, get tested again 14 days after the event.”
